The spread of Marxism in China is an prerequisite for Marxism to become the guiding ideology of the Communist Party of China and to achieve leaps on the basis of sinicization.It is helpful to promote the comprehensiveness and balance of Marxism research in China by exploring the experience and lessons of publishing and disseminating Marxist works in the Commercial Press.It is of great significant for being reality,leaning form history and promoting Marxism's spreading in China.The spreading process of Marxism in China involves basic elements such as communicators,content,channels,objects and effects.Among them,the communication channel is the hub connecting the communicator and the communication object,and is the key to the realization of the communication process.The development of the publishing industry in modern China has played a role in promoting the spread of Marxism in China to a certain extent,especially the publishing institutions that developed in the same period have become an important front for spreading Marxism.It is worth noting that the publishing organizations where Marxism has played a role in the history of Chinese communication include not only the red publishing organizations under the leadership of the Communist Party of China,but also many private publishing organizations.In the publishing industry of modern China,the Commercial Press is the earliest,largest and most influential publishing organization.The Commercial Press has become an important platform for the spread of Marxism in China by virtue of its advanced technical equipment,perfect organizational structure and talents gathered from the group.Before the founding of the PRC,there are nearly 50 Marxist works published and distributed by the Commercial Press,including not only classic works of Marxism,but also interpretation works explaining Marxism and works introducing Russia.For example:Xingde Qiushui's "Socialist Essence",Sun Zuozhang's "History of Socialism","Marxism and Historical Materialism" edited by Oriental Magazine,"Research on Historical Materialism" edited by China Academy of Art,Chen Pu Xian's "Marx Economics",Li Ji's"Value Price and Profit",Qu Qiubai's"New Russia Travels",Li Da's "Longnong Russian Studies" and other works.The specific content covers socialism,historical materialism,political economy,and Russian development.The publication of Marxist works in the Commercial Press originated from the promotion of the national salvation of Marxism,the social and cultural changes in modern China,and the market demand for Marxist works.Under the severe political situation,the Commercial Press has published and disseminated Marxist works through its affiliated magazines,opening columns,and union science associations.The market circulation of Marxist works is affected by a variety of complex factors.Marxist works published and distributed by the Commercial Press have shown the characteristics of publishing attitudes closely following the changes of the times,the concentration of text sources in Japanese channels,and the content of the works in the middle of the road.As a private publishing organization in modern China,the Commercial Press,although its publication and communication work will be affected by the environment of the times and the restrictions of commercial operations,the Marxist works published by the Commercial Press have also made important contributions to the spread of Marxism in China.Historical contribution.Not only expanded the space for the early Communist Party of China to spread Marxism,but also provided important text resources for advanced intellectuals to learn Marxism.This also enlightened the new era to continue to promote the spread of Marxism in China.China 's communication provides protection;it also needs to expand its publishing and communication positions and promote the popularization of Marxism in China;it also needs to meet the needs of the public and enhance the social influence of Marxism in China.
